嵌入式Linux操作系統(tǒng)原理與應(yīng)用(第3版)(十三五)
定 價(jià):59 元
- 作者:文全剛
- 出版時(shí)間:2017/6/1
- ISBN:9787512423787
- 出 版 社:北京航空航天大學(xué)出版社
- 中圖法分類:TP316.85
- 頁(yè)碼:
- 紙張:膠版紙
- 版次:1
- 開(kāi)本:16K
文全剛主編的《嵌入式Linux操作系統(tǒng)原理與應(yīng) 用(第3版普通高校十三五規(guī)劃教材)》主要內(nèi)容分成3 個(gè)部分:**部分介紹嵌入式操作系統(tǒng)基礎(chǔ),包括第 1章和第2章;第二部分介紹基于嵌入式Linux軟件的 開(kāi)發(fā),包括BootLoader、驅(qū)動(dòng)程序的設(shè)計(jì)、內(nèi)核的裁 減和移植及應(yīng)用程序的開(kāi)發(fā),本書(shū)的重點(diǎn)在于介紹應(yīng) 用程序的開(kāi)發(fā),這部分內(nèi)容由第3~第6章組成;第= 三部分是實(shí)驗(yàn)內(nèi)容,包括第7章。相比第2版,本書(shū)* 加注重實(shí)踐操作部分,并對(duì)部分內(nèi)容進(jìn)行了整理、優(yōu) 化和改進(jìn)。
本教材非常適合于應(yīng)用型本科生的教學(xué),此外, 對(duì)于嵌入式操作系統(tǒng)入門(mén)工程師來(lái)說(shuō),這本書(shū)也能滿 足他們的需要。
第1章 嵌入式系統(tǒng)基礎(chǔ)
1.1 嵌入式系統(tǒng)概述
1.1.1 嵌入式系統(tǒng)的基本概念
1.1.2 嵌入式系統(tǒng)的應(yīng)用領(lǐng)域
1.1.3 嵌入式系統(tǒng)的組成
1.1.4 嵌入式系統(tǒng)的特點(diǎn)
1.1.5 嵌入式系統(tǒng)的發(fā)展趨勢(shì)
1.2 嵌入式操作系統(tǒng)
1.2.1 操作系統(tǒng)的基本功能
1.2.2 嵌入式操作系統(tǒng)
1.2.3 嵌入式操作系統(tǒng)體系結(jié)構(gòu)
1.2.4 嵌入式操作系統(tǒng)的選擇
1.2.5 幾種代表性嵌人式操作系統(tǒng)比較
1.3 嵌入式Linux基礎(chǔ)
1.3.1 Linux簡(jiǎn)介
1.3.2 嵌入式Linux
1.3.3 Linux的安裝基礎(chǔ)
1.3.4 基于虛擬機(jī)的Linux的安裝
1.3.5 Linux虛擬機(jī)的設(shè)置
1.4 Linux目錄結(jié)構(gòu)及文件
1.4.1 Linux文件系統(tǒng)
1.4.2 Linux目錄結(jié)構(gòu)
1.4.3 文件類型及文件屬性
1.5 Linux常用操作命令
1.5.1 Shell命令基礎(chǔ)
1.5.2 文件與目錄相關(guān)命令
1.5.3 磁盤(pán)管理與維護(hù)命令
1.5.4 系統(tǒng)管理與設(shè)置命令
1.5.5 網(wǎng)絡(luò)相關(guān)命令
1.5.6 壓縮備份命令
1.6 Linux下Shell編程
1.6.1 She-Il程序概述
1.6.2 Shell變量
1.6.3 Shell特殊字符
1.6.4 Shell流程控制
1.6.5 Shell函數(shù)定義
1.6.6 Shell程序示例
1.7 Linux啟動(dòng)過(guò)程分析
習(xí)題
第2章 Linux編程基礎(chǔ)
2.1 L1FLUX下的C語(yǔ)言編程
2.1.1 Linux下的C語(yǔ)言編程概述
2.1.2 Linux下的C語(yǔ)言開(kāi)發(fā)流程
2.2 Vim編輯器
2.2.1 vim的模式
2.2.2 Vim常用操作
2.3 GCC編澤器
2.3.1 GcC編譯器簡(jiǎn)介
2.3.2 GCC編譯流程
2.3.3 GCC常用編譯選項(xiàng)
2.3.4 庫(kù)依賴
2.4 GDB調(diào)試器
2.4.1 GDB概述
2.4.2 GDB使用流程
2.4.3 GDB基本命令
2.4.4 GdbServer遠(yuǎn)程調(diào)試
2.5 Make IT程管理器
2.5.1 Make工程管理器概述
2.5.2 Makefile基本結(jié)構(gòu)
2.5.3 Makefile變量
2.5.4 Makefile規(guī)則
2.5.5 Makefile常用函數(shù)
2.5.6 使用自動(dòng)生成工具生成Makefile
2.6 Linux下的集成開(kāi)發(fā)環(huán)境
2.6.1 Eclipse集成開(kāi)發(fā)環(huán)境簡(jiǎn)介
……
第3章 基于Linux的嵌入式軟件開(kāi)發(fā)
第4章 嵌入式應(yīng)用程序設(shè)計(jì)
第5章 嵌入式數(shù)據(jù)庫(kù)
第6章 嵌入式Linux網(wǎng)絡(luò)編程
第7章 嵌入式操作系統(tǒng)實(shí)驗(yàn)
參考文獻(xiàn)